August 18, 2009 - Mini optical light source model A0630001 uses FP-LD emitter and includes optional loss test kit. It is designed for use in telecom and CATV testing and maintenance, as well as fiber optics test labs. Supporting operation in single and multi mode fibers, unit works continuously for 40 hr using three 1.5 V alkaline batteries.

Highly Rugged Mini Optical Light Source


Toronto, Canada - GAO Instruments (www.GAOInstruments.com) has launched its mini optical light source which combines high performance with durability in an extremely small-sized package. The light source is specially designed for use in telecom and CATV testing and maintenance as well as in fiber optics test labs. It features highly stable and accurate output power and wavelength.

The mini optical light source, model A0630001, uses an FP-LD emitter and is light in weight, easy-to-use and cost-effective. It includes an optional loss test kit. When combined with GAO's mini optical power meter, the optical light source provides an efficient testing solution for field work in fiber optic networks. The mini light source works continuously for forty hours using three 1.5V alkaline batteries. It supports operation in both single-mode and multi-mode fibers.
